Dorothy L. Sayers' Former Residence: An Historic Gem in Witham's Heart
Nestled in the vibrant heart of Witham, the former residence of renowned English crime writer Dorothy L. Sayers presents a unique opportunity to own a piece of literary history. This Grade II listed property, affectionately known as 'Dorothy Sayers Cottage,' boasts a rich heritage dating back to the 1500s and offers a blend of historical charm and modern convenience.
Historical Significance:
Dorothy L. Sayers (1893-1957), celebrated for her creation of the fictional detective Lord Peter Wimsey, was not only a prolific author but also a playwright, translator, and essayist. Her tenure at this residence is commemorated with a plaque on the Georgian façade, marking the property's significance in literary history.
